Newark Academy, an outstanding school with a thriving and well-resourced Business Studies department, is seeking an inspiring and dedicated Teacher of Business Studies to join our team. We are proud to invest in our Business Studies provision and we are committed to delivering a curriculum that challenges, inspires, and broadens horizons.
We are looking for a teacher who is enthusiastic, innovative, and committed to high standards of teaching and learning. Whether you are an experienced teacher or an ambitious ECT, you will be supported by a collaborative team and excellent professional development opportunities.
Join us at Newark Academy and be part of a school that values Business Studies, invests in its staff, and empowers students to become thoughtful, informed, and compassionate citizens.
- Salary: MPS/UPS (£32,916 to £51,048 per annum)
- Contract: Permanent, full or part time
- Start date: September 2026
- Closing date for applications: Tuesday 5th May 2026 at 9am
The Trust and school are committ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people, and we expect all staff and volunteers to share this commitment. All staff will be required to undergo an en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service check in line with DfE requirements.
